 From:  Michael Gibson
2463.37 In reply to 2463.34 
Hi Yannada, well adding a new format will involve more work, not less.

In general .obj seems to be the most widely supported format out there, so it is not practical to remove support for that.

For example if I removed both .obj and .3ds format, then I think export to ZBrush would not be possible, since it supports .obj and .3ds but not .fbx or .dae if I remember right.

Even with the new Lightwave having .dae as its default, it would be good to know if there was actually some advantage to using it instead of .lwo - like is their .lwo support buggy? (hard to imagine since they need to support a ton of old .lwo files) Or is there some kind of special function that is only available in .dae and not in .lwo ? (Something that applies to MoI I mean, for example animation type data doesn't really apply to MoI's exports since MoI is focused only on modeling and not on animation tools).

It is hard to make it a priority unless there is an actual practical advantage to be had for it.

 From:  Michael Gibson
2463.38 In reply to 2463.30 
Hi Tony,

> Will this work for .LWO format too?

Yup, that is the idea as well...

The way that LWO is structured does not quite exactly line up as easily as .obj though.

In LWO polygons can be marked to have a "surface" assignment - a surface is a render material. So I was thinking that probably styles would map to that.

Then there is also something called a "layer" which is a grouping of polygons. It's kind of like a cross between an "object" and a "group" sort of... I think that possibly groups or named objects could be translated as different LWO layers.

It's a little tricky because there isn't quite the concept of a single "object" in the file structure, the closest thing to that is a layer I think. This is a little different than what a "layer" is in a CAD program.

 From:  Michael Gibson
2463.41 In reply to 2463.40 
Hi Tony,

> modo then has mesh items which look like they matche with
> the 'layer' concept. At the moment each object in MoI comes
> over as a new mesh item called obj1, obj2, etc.

Yeah, currently when MoI writes out a LWO it puts each object in MoI on a different LWO "layer" with automatically generated names obj1, obj2, etc...

So those are what end up as a 'mesh item' in Modo.

It seems like I've heard from some people though that this can be inconvenient to have things split up into too many different mesh items in Modo with more complex models though.

Yeah the "tags" terminology is also used in LWO format, for values that can be assigned to faces. There is a "SURF" tag that assigns a surface to a polygon, and I just reviewed the LWO docs and saw that there is a "PART" tag that can be used to make a polygon belong to a named group.

But neither "PART" tags nor layers in LWO are hierarchical (with a parent/child type structure) so I'm not sure if groups in MoI will map to either one of those very well.

Yes, styles going across as surfaces seems to make the most sense for that part.

And what I'm thinking now is that I should make named objects in MoI translate across as layers, and if you assign several objects in MoI the same name then I can combine those objects together to make just one LWO layer out of them. Otherwise unnamed objects can go across same as now as "obj1", "obj2", etc...

 From:  PaQ
2463.45 In reply to 2463.43 
>> Do you know of what differences there are between .lxo and .lwo? It seems that Modo is structured very similar to the .lwo format already, so I'm not quite sure what the differences are.

Hi Michael,

.Lxo is a complete scene format, storing objects, light setups, camera, animations etc ... while .lwo is 'just' an object format.
In fact .lwo is not used anymore in modo, it's just there for data exchange with lightwave


In lightwave stuffs were splitted into 2 formats, .lws (that can be edited in a simple txt editor) for the scene, and .lwo for the geometry.

 From:  PaQ
2463.47 In reply to 2463.46 
>> Is there some kind of mesh data that does not survive an export from Modo to .lwo format and back in again for example?

Nothing as far as I know ... only shading descritpion is lost. (In fact basic texture maps in common slot like diffuse, specular, bump are preserved ... but advanced
settings that is to much different from lw don't work of course)

You can even rename a .lwo into .lxo ... it will load perfectly in modo (I'm not sure it will prove anything :))

*Edit

They are some little stuffs that are still not preserved

- Patch geometry
- UV's are allways stored back to linear

Btw I've renamed a .lxo into .lwo, but the file can't be loaded in lightwave modeler.
